You shouldn't have to use fs_game with maps.  If you do, then the map 
was created wrong.

>People append z's in front of their mods if their mod overwrites files 
>in the pak*.pk3 files.  The game loads pk3's in alphabetical order, so 
>they want their mods loaded last, as it will overwrite any existing 
>files.  Maps don't overwrite standard game files, so they can be named 
>anything.
